Despite early struggles, Starc finally shines
Mitchell Strac, a former test cricketer, finally started to shine after the costly start in the IPL 2024 season, he scored 3 wickets for 28 runs in the Kolkata Knight Riders' win over Lucknow Super Giants, Sunday afternoon in Kolkata. Starc has not played any single T20 game yet since the 2022 T20 World Cup when Australia’s selectors dropped him for the final match. Starc showcased his skills against Lucknow Super Giants, which includes three in the powerplay and one last in the death overs of the innings. He spells 12 dots in 18 deliveries in the powerplay and took wickets of LSG batting star, Deepak Hooda. Mitchell Starc added in his post-match speech that he is starting to get back into the tactical groove of T20 bowling.
Australia’s other multi-format started founding form in the T20 groove is Pat Cummins. He is delivering phenomenal figures from last week with 1 for 22 from four overs in Sunrises Hyderabad's tight win over Punjab Kings. Starc and Cummin’s form augur Australia ahead of the T20 World Cup.
Marsh returns home amid injury concerns
Mitchell Marsh has returned to the home City of Perth after suffering from a partial hamstring tear at the Indian Premier League 2024. And, it is still unclear if he will return to the Tournament before the T20 World Cup. He was unable to participate in the last matches played by Delhi Capital after the scans of his injury over a week ago. Marsh will rehabilitate his injury with the Australian’s Physico Nick Jones based out in Perth. Delhi Capitals, team member David Warner also got injured and hit on his finger while trying to play the short over fine leg, on Friday vs LSG. He underwent the scans while landing in Ahmedabad.
Fraser-McGurk rocks in IPL debut
Australian youngster Jake Fraser-McGurk Showcased the stunning innings for Delhi Capitals while on his IPL 2024 debut match. The Significant innings featured the six sixes. This Australian 22-year-old younger has already been counted as a controversial replacement for Lungi Ngidi due to Delhi’s’ bowling issues. However, Fraser repaid Ricky Ponting’s faith with his amazing inning performance. He showed his ability to hit spin and space, by hitting six on his second ball and later on another three balls. Despite this, Fraser-McGurk is still far down from pecking Australian top-order options for the World Cup. But, he continues to perform well in the IPL and the Australia team might have any player with injury concerns closer to the tournament, he can be considered as power power-hitting option for the top batting order.
